What is EOS?
The Entrepreneurial Operating System — a simple set of tools and a meeting rhythm that get a leadership team on the same page.
EOS® helps a leadership team get what they want from the business by strengthening Six Key Components — Vision, People, Data, Issues, Process, and Traction. It's not software; it's a way of running the company: a shared vision (the V/TO), the right people in the right seats (Accountability Chart), a handful of weekly numbers (Scorecard), 90-day priorities (Rocks), a disciplined weekly meeting (Level 10), and a method for solving problems for good (IDS — Identify, Discuss, Solve).
